When fitness and sports are a big part of your life, getting injured can be devastating. Having to take a step back from the sport or activity that you love, well, adds insult to injury. So how you can get through this difficult period until you heal and can go back to your sport? Here are some tips from people who have been there before many times.

Stay in the Loop

One of the most difficult things about being injured is feeling like you suddenly no longer have a place in the social circles of your sports team. But just because you’re injured doesn’t mean your teammates and friends love you any less. So keep up with them as you heal, whether that means going to practices to watch or just going out for a beer after.

Do What You Can

It can be easy to worry about getting out of shape when you’re injured and can’t fully work out. But your body will bounce back quickly. To make it easier, do what exercise you can in the meantime. For example, if your leg is broken, do upper bodywork. Staying active will help keep your mood elevated.

Take it Slow

One of the worst things is trying to come back from an injury too early and getting hurt again. So wait until you’re totally cleared and sure you’re healed before you get back out there.
